Tornado Warning until 10:00PM Monday

TORLOT The National Weather Service in Chicago has issued a

* Tornado Warning for... Southern Lake County in northeastern Illinois... Northern DuPage County in northeastern Illinois... Northern Cook County in northeastern Illinois...

* Until 1000 PM CDT.

* At 916 PM CDT, severe thunderstorms capable of producing both tornadoes and extensive straight line wind damage were located over Streamwood, moving east at 35 mph. HAZARD...Tornadoes. SOURCE...Radar indicated rotation. IMPACT...Flying debris will be dangerous to those caught without shelter. Mobile homes will be damaged or destroyed. Damage to roofs, windows, and vehicles will occur. Tree damage is likely.

* These dangerous storms will be near... Schaumburg, Hoffman Estates, Bartlett, Streamwood, Hanover Park, Elk Grove Village, Roselle, Bloomingdale, and Itasca around 920 PM CDT. Arlington Heights, Rolling Meadows, and Wood Dale around 925 PM CDT. Chicago, Des Plaines, Mount Prospect, and Bensenville around 930 PM CDT. Glenview, Park Ridge, Prospect Heights, and Rosemont around 935 PM CDT. Other locations in the path of this tornadic thunderstorm include Wheeling, Niles, Morton Grove, Skokie, Northbrook, Wilmette, Northfield, Evanston, West Ridge, Lincolnwood, Winnetka, Glencoe, Kenilworth and Rogers Park. OEMC zones...TORNADO WARNING. 1...2...3...and 4.

* AFFECTED AREAS: COOK, IL ... DUPAGE, IL ... LAKE, IL

Instructions:

TAKE COVER NOW! Move to a basement or an interior room on the lowest floor of a sturdy building. Avoid windows. If you are outdoors, in a mobile home, or in a vehicle, move to the closest substantial shelter and protect yourself from flying debris.
